Business Intelligence Database Developer

Job Locations US-OR-Portland


Your development expertise is needed! With your ample SQL skills and your talent for extracting and transforming data, you will become an integral member of the business intelligence team at Precoa.


As the Database Developer, you will build tables and ETL/ELT processes to support the data warehouse, working within a sustainable data vault architecture to effectively process and report your solutions. Empower Precoa analysts and leaders to make decisions that will ultimately help families.


About Precoa: Known for its fun, upbeat culture, Precoa uses data-driven decisions to grow efficiently and effectively. We are a leader in the preneed insurance industry, providing an innovative marketing, lead generation, and appointment-setting program known as ProActive Preneed®. Our core values of kindness, progression and craftsmanship have led us to be named one of The Oregonian’s top workplaces for eight consecutive years, and we support our external and internal partners with these core values in mind.


Headquartered in Portland, OR since its founding in 2004, Precoa employs over 288 employees, plus a network of more than 600 independent preneed agents, all passionately focused on one thing: helping people plan today so their families can focus on connection when they need it the most.



  • Design, develop and maintain staging, integration, and reporting data schemas in Precoa’s agile data warehouse system.
  • Design, develop, and maintain complex ELT and ETL processes.
  • Work daily with the BI data warehouse team in an agile development environment. Attend team meetings, work through development assignments, and report on solution progress regularly.
  • Work with the Data Team and Precoa business users/stakeholders to collect data for the purpose of measuring and reporting on business processes.
  • Monitor and respond quickly to urgent issues related to data load or transformation processes.
  • Troubleshoot data issues that are submitted by analysts and report users.
  • Work closely with the Data Team on data import and optimization.
  • Work closely with the Corporate Reporting, Operational Analytics, and Strategy Teams to design, build, and test sustainable data processes and tables for reporting and analysis.
  • Support Tableau and SSRS developers.
  • Additional duties as assigned.  




  • Intermediate proficiency with SQL (any flavor, T-SQL and/or SnowSQL preferred).
  • Proven proficiency in developing and maintaining complex SQL and ETL/ELT (Extract/Transform/Load) solutions in an agile team development environment.
  • Proven ability to design and develop database solutions to meet specific business requirements.
  • Experience developing for both operational and reporting database systems.
  • Familiarity with the SDLC (Software Development Lifecycle).
  • Ability to troubleshoot and debug code and technical solutions.
  • Effective communication skills.
  • Working knowledge of relational and reporting databases and database concepts.
  • Ability to recognize and manage project tradeoffs based on time, priority, scope, sustainability, efficiency, urgency, and impact.
  • Preferred: Experience with Microsoft SQL Server, including SSMS, SSIS, SSRS, RedGate Tools.
  • Preferred: Experience with Snowflake and/or Matillion.
  • Preferred: Experience with and understanding of Data Vault methodology.
  • Preferred: Experience working with multiple database environments (e.g., SQL Server, MySQL, Oracle, etc.)


Education and/or Experience:

  • Bachelor's degree in Computer Science or related field preferred, and at least 4 years of equivalent experience developing in a relational database environment.
  • Practical, working ability developing database solutions that efficiently create or improve systems/processes essential to a business.


Sorry the Share function is not working properly at this moment. Please refresh the page and try again later.
Share on your newsfeed